Job Description
Carlisle Weatherproofing Technologies (CWT) is a leading supplier of building envelope solutions that effectively drive energy efficiency and sustainability in commercial and residential applications. We are looking for an Architectural Sales Representative supporting our New England markets (MA, CT, RI, VT, NH, ME).
Job Summary
This position is responsible for driving demand for Building Envelope Systems solutions from the Architects, Engineers and Consultants (AEC community) through the value chain in conjunction with the Technical Sales team to project close in order to capture maximum value from the customers. This is accomplished by following a sales process that is project-centric, beginning in the design phase. The ideal candidate will have a building science and construction background, with a minimum of three years of relevant industry experience.
Duties And Responsibilities
Ability to rapidly grow institutional and commercial sales and achieve year-over-year growth.
Persuade design/architectural community on the value propositions for BES.
Ownership of the ‘spec-to-ship’ process, interfacing closely with the architectural and consulting community to drive higher specified sales for both new construction and restoration.
Manage relationships throughout multiple levels of the construction process (Architect, Engineer, Consultant, and Owner) to ensure our value proposition is clearly understood and leveraged.
Disciplinary approach to market segmentation and time management.
Interfacing closely with key customers to strengthen and grow existing relationships, while also driving prospecting initiatives to generate new customer relationships.
Recording and actively tracking opportunities using our CRM and sharing timely opportunities with other members of the Technical Sales team.
Other duties as assigned.
Required Knowledge/Skills/Abilities
Knowledge of MS Excel, MS Word, MS PowerPoint, MS Outlook; CRM software (such as Salesforce.com) preferred.
Excellent presentation and communication skills, computer literacy, and ability to interact within a team environment.
Experience and accreditation in an associated discipline, ability to track projects through the specification and bidding stage, and read/create construction details are assets.
Education And Experience
5+ years of related industry experience and/or training; or equivalent education and experience.
Bachelor’s degree (B.S) or equivalent experience.
Working Conditions
This role is home-based.
Local travel expected approximately 50-70% of the time.
